Virtual Fencing May Allow Thousands More Cattle to Be Ranched on Land Rather Than in Barns

Virtual Fencing for Cattle Ranching

A new approach to cattle ranching is being considered by American ranchers, utilizing virtual fence systems similar to those used for dogs.

This system could allow thousands more cattle to be ranched on land rather than in barns, providing a huge benefit for farmers, consumers, and wildlife.
